Mold can grow almost anywhere there is water damage, high humidity, or dampness. Mold needs three things to grow: food, water, & the perfect temperature.... Mold and mildew, fungi, bacteria, and dust mites thrive in high humidity (over 50%). Mold spores cause allergies, asthma, airways diseases, and other health problems, particularly in children. Wet cellars have excessive mold and mildew.

To underpin a home or structure one must extend the current foundation into a land strata or layer that is deeper and more stable than the current land the foundation is resting upon. This is accomplished by supplying additional support from the present foothold or wall via piers or anchors. Strategies of foundation repairs include push piers, plate anchors, helical anchors or drilled concrete piles. The people responsible for designing and instituting these strategies include foundation engineers and foundation repair contractors. A foundation engineer is responsible to evaluate the arrangement in question and then provide a proposal for his design.

Basement waterproofing - A common, quite effective approach of basement waterproofing is called the French drain system. First, a sump pump installation is performed, and then a trench that's pitched toward the sump pump is dug out along the interior perimeter of the basement. This trench is full of a big perforated pipe and then covered over with a spot of concrete. This pipe collects the water that runs toward your home and enters along the wall/floor seal and directs it to the pump, which then pushes it out of the basement and away from your home.
